Won’t I get a closer shave going against the grain, why shouldn't I shave against the grain?

If you have coarse or curly hair, you’ll likely get irritation and razor bumps shaving this way. Hairs are pulled up while shaving against the grain and cut beneath the skin, when the blade lets go of them they will not retract to the exact same position. And consequently, they continue growing into the skin instead of out of the pore. For a closer shave, just complete more passes with the grain, relathering before each one. You might also try shaving “across the grain.”
